Handicap Ramp Replacement in Conroe, TX

Handicap ramp replacement services involve removing and updating existing wheelchair ramps to improve safety, accessibility, and compliance with current standards.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ing worn or damaged ramps, upgrading outdated structures, and installing new ramps that better accommodate mobility needs.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, the types of materials used, and how the new ramp will enhance ease of access to entrances, garages, or other areas of the property.

Before requesting handicap ramp replacement, homeowners should consider factors such as the current condition of the existing ramp, the specific mobility requirements, and any space or structural limitations on the property. It’s also helpful to evaluate whether the new ramp design aligns with accessibility guidelines and complements the property’s overall appearance. Clear communication about these details can ensure the replacement process meets individual needs and results in a safe, functional, and durable solution.

Handicap Ramp Replacement Questions

What are common reasons to replace a handicap ramp? Ramps may need replacement due to damage, wear, or code updates to ensure safety and accessibility.

How can property owners determine if a ramp needs replacement? Signs include structural instability, significant deterioration, or failure to meet accessibility standards.

What types of ramps are typically installed during replacement? Options include modular aluminum ramps, wood ramps, or custom-built solutions to suit specific property needs.

What should property owners consider when replacing a handicap ramp? Consider the ramp’s size, material, and compliance with accessibility guidelines for safety and usability.
